Overview
The Associate Director, Program Management will oversee the strategy, production flow, and creative execution of all organic and influencer social content for our client. Acting as a central hub across disciplines, this role drives work from strategic planning through delivery while managing client communication, timelines, and resources. In addition to leading day-to-day operations, the Associate Director will identify opportunities for organic growth, support resourcing and estimation, and participate in contract reviews. This is a social-first role requiring deep knowledge of the social landscape, an ability to adapt quickly, and a strong understanding of how to align execution to a larger strategic vision goal.
